public interface HashStore {
/**
* The `storeObject` method is responsible for the atomic storage of objects to
* disk using a given InputStream and a persistent identifier (pid). Upon
* successful storage, the method returns a HashAddress object containing
* relevant file information, such as the file's id, relative path, absolute
* path, duplicate object status, and hex digest map of algorithms and
* checksums. `storeObject` also ensures that an object is stored only once by
* synchronizing multiple calls and rejecting calls to store duplicate objects.
*
* The file's id is determined by calculating the SHA-256 hex digest of the
* provided pid, which is also used as the permanent address of the file. The
* file's identifier is then sharded using a depth of 3 and width of 2,
* delimited by '/' and concatenated to produce the final permanent address
* and is stored in the `/[...storeDirectory]/objects/` directory.
*
* By default, the hex digest map includes the following hash algorithms: MD5,
* SHA-1, SHA-256, SHA-384 and SHA-512, which are the most commonly used
* algorithms in dataset submissions to DataONE and the Arctic Data Center. If
* an additional algorithm is provided, the `storeObject` method checks if it is
* supported and adds it to the map along with its corresponding hex digest. An
* algorithm is considered "supported" if it is recognized as a valid hash
* algorithm in the `java.security.MessageDigest` class.
*
* Similarly, if a checksum and a checksumAlgorithm value are provided,
* `storeObject` validates the object to ensure it matches what is provided
* before moving the file to its permanent address.
*
* @param object Input stream to file
* @param pid Authority-based identifier
* @param additionalAlgorithm Additional hex digest to include in hexDigests
* @param checksum Value of checksum to validate against
* @param checksumAlgorithm Algorithm of checksum submitted
* @return HashAddress object encapsulating file information
* @throws NoSuchAlgorithmException When additionalAlgorithm or
* checksumAlgorithm is invalid
* @throws IOException I/O Error when writing file, generating
* checksums and/or moving file
* @throws PidObjectExistsException When duplicate pid object is found
* @throws RuntimeException Thrown when there is an issue with
* permissions, illegal arguments (ex.
* empty pid) or null pointers
*/
HashAddress storeObject(InputStream object, String pid, String additionalAlgorithm, String checksum,
String checksumAlgorithm)
throws NoSuchAlgorithmException, IOException, PidObjectExistsException, RuntimeException;

/**
* The `storeMetadata` method is responsible for adding/updating metadata
* (ex. `sysmeta`) to disk using a given InputStream, a persistent identifier
* (pid) and metadata format (formatId). The metadata object contains solely the
* given metadata content.
*
* The permanent address of the metadata document is determined by calculating
* the SHA-256 hex digest of the provided `pid` + `format_id`; and the body
* contains the metadata content (ex. `sysmeta`).
*
* Upon successful storage of metadata, `storeMetadata` returns a string that
* represents the path of the file's permanent address, as described above.
* Lastly, the metadata objects are stored in parallel to objects in the
* `/store_directory/metadata/` directory.
*
* @param metadata Input stream to metadata document
* @param pid Authority-based identifier
* @param formatId Metadata namespace/format
* @return Metadata content identifier (string representing metadata address)
* @throws IOException When there is an error writing the metadata
* document
* @throws IllegalArgumentException Invalid values like null for metadata, or
* empty pids and formatIds
* @throws FileNotFoundException When temp metadata file is not found
* @throws InterruptedException metadataLockedIds synchronization issue
* @throws NoSuchAlgorithmException Algorithm used to calculate permanent
* address is not supported
*/
String storeMetadata(InputStream metadata, String pid, String formatId)
throws IOException, IllegalArgumentException, FileNotFoundException, InterruptedException,
NoSuchAlgorithmException;

/**
* The `retrieveObject` method retrieves an object from disk using a given
* persistent identifier (pid). If the object exists (determined by calculating
* the object's permanent address using the SHA-256 hash of the given pid), the
* method will open and return a buffered object stream ready to read from.
*
* @param pid Authority-based identifier
* @return Object InputStream
* @throws IllegalArgumentException When pid is null or empty
* @throws FileNotFoundException When requested pid has no associated object
* @throws IOException I/O error when creating InputStream to
* object
* @throws NoSuchAlgorithmException When algorithm used to calcualte object
* address is not supported
*/
InputStream retrieveObject(String pid)
throws IllegalArgumentException, FileNotFoundException, IOException, NoSuchAlgorithmException;
